-1

コンボボックスにアイテムが入力されたとしましょう (アイテムはこの特定の例ではいくつかの数字です)、C# に次のように伝えたいとします:コンボボックスで選択されたものIFがあります。これを行う方法はありますか?itemitem2

4

1 に答える 1

2

int のリストが設定されていると仮定します。例えば

for(int index = 0; index < 10; index++)
{
  myCombobox.Add(index);
}

if (myCombobox.SelectedItem != null)
{
  int value = ((int)myCombobox.SelectedItem) * 2;
}

もちろんWinforms

それらが文字列の場合、それは何かのようになります

if (myCombobox.SelectedItem != null)
{
  int value = int.Parse(myCombobox.SelectedItem.ToString()) * 2;
}
于 2012-08-05T22:32:50.647 に答える